Please try jQuery UI dialog

Here is the forms demo

For mobile use, have a look at jQuery Mobile - Creating dialogs

Answer from mplungjan on Stack Overflow
🌐
SitePoint
sitepoint.com › html & css
Creating a pop-up window - HTML & CSS - SitePoint Forums | Web Development & Design Community
January 23, 2018 - I need a way for a user to click ... smaller pop-up window where the user can fill out a form, or edit certain information, and then save that information when finished, closing the window and returning to the main window. Is there a way to do something like this with html...
🌐
W3Schools
w3schools.com › howto › howto_js_popup_form.asp
How To Create a Popup Form With CSS
Google Charts Google Fonts Google Font Pairings Google Set up Analytics · Convert Weight Convert Temperature Convert Length Convert Speed · Get a Developer Job Become a Front-End Dev. Hire Developers ... Learn how to create a popup form with CSS and JavaScript.
Discussions

How to make a popup in HTML? Different methods - Installation & Integration - Popupsmart Community
Hey everyone! I’m trying to add a popup to my website to capture emails and promote discounts. I’d prefer a straightforward way to do it with HTML. So, how to make a popup in html? Can anyone share some methods? More on community.popupsmart.com
🌐 community.popupsmart.com
0
November 1, 2024
popup form using html/javascript/css - Stack Overflow
Releases Keep up-to-date on features we add to Stack Overflow and Stack Internal. ... Find centralized, trusted content and collaborate around the technologies you use most. Learn more about Collectives ... Bring the best of human thought and AI automation together at your work. Explore Stack Internal ... I have to open an html form in a popup... More on stackoverflow.com
🌐 stackoverflow.com
Best method to create a popup login form?
I don’t know who said creating HTML in JS should be kept to minimum but I bet he is not the best JS guy. These days most of the web apps you see are 99% JS. The industry is moving towards integrating HTML and even CSS to JS… I would correct that to find a balance using JS if you want good performance, loading times and seo. If the guy concerned about performance he must be working on large scale apps… small to mid scale you should not face performance problems using frameworks. On the other hand if you use Classes, they cache the created HTML stuff in expense of some memory. But these days these are not so important that you use classes or go functional. Either way I would encourage you to follow MVC design pattern regardless if you use classes or functions and group them in an MVC like pattern. In short I would encourage you to go with your second option. But a container is not really needed. A popup is probably an absolute positioned container so you could just find and append to ‘body’ html tag in JS More on reddit.com
🌐 r/webdev
10
4
March 28, 2023
4 Ways to Create a Modal Popup Box with Html, CSS and Vanilla JavaScript
This tutorial includes no mention of accessibility, and because it doesn't trap focus, can actually result in a bad user experience. I recommend looking over the W3 modal tutorial and incorporating some of the points about focus trapping and accessibility into this one https://www.w3.org/TR/wai-aria-practices-1.1/examples/dialog-modal/dialog.html More on reddit.com
🌐 r/learnprogramming
14
351
January 30, 2021
🌐
W3Schools
w3schools.com › howto › howto_js_popup.asp
How To Create Popups
Login Form Signup Form Checkout Form Contact Form Social Login Form Register Form Form with Icons Newsletter Stacked Form Responsive Form Popup Form Inline Form Clear Input Field Hide Number Arrows Copy Text to Clipboard Animated Search Search Button Fullscreen Search Input Field in Navbar Login Form in Navbar Custom Checkbox/Radio Custom Select Toggle Switch Check Checkbox Detect Caps Lock Trigger Button on Enter Password Validation Toggle Password Visibility Multiple Step Form Autocomplete Turn off autocomplete Turn off spellcheck File Upload Button Empty Input Validation · Filter List Filt
🌐
Paperform
paperform.co › help › articles › pop-up-forms
Can I add a form as a popup on my site? | Paperform Help Center
You can use buttons or other HTML elements to make the form pop up in a modal when clicked.
🌐
Popupsmart Community
community.popupsmart.com › installation & integration
How to make a popup in HTML? Different methods - Installation & Integration - Popupsmart Community
November 1, 2024 - Hey everyone! I’m trying to add a popup to my website to capture emails and promote discounts. I’d prefer a straightforward way to do it with HTML. So, how to make a popup in html? Can anyone share some methods?
🌐
Picreel
picreel.com › home › blog › popup implementation › html popup message: quick methods with codes & steps
HTML Popup Message: Quick Methods With Codes & Steps
October 14, 2025 - HTML popup message explained: Step-by-step HTML, CSS & JavaScript guide with detailed codes. Plus an easy no-code option to design popups that convert better.
Find elsewhere
🌐
Formspree
formspree.io
Custom Forms with No Server Code | Formspree | Formspree
Copy/paste the snippet to overlay an attractive popup form. ... Here's what happens after your form is submitted using Javascript forms, HTML forms or .
🌐
Mailchimp
mailchimp.com › help › create-a-popup-form
Create a Popup Form | Mailchimp
You’ll navigate to the Popup forms Overview page where you can create your form. There are three main steps to create a form. Select an incentive to get visitors to signup, choose a template, then set up your form.
🌐
GeeksforGeeks
geeksforgeeks.org › javascript › how-to-create-a-popup-form-using-html-css-and-javascript
How to create a Popup Form using HTML CSS and JavaScript ? - GeeksforGeeks
This allows for a user-friendly and interactive way to display forms on your webpage without cluttering the main content. Create the basic HTML structure with a button to trigger the popup and a hidden overlay containing the form.
Published   July 23, 2025
🌐
W3Schools
w3schools.com › howto › howto_css_signup_form.asp
How To Create a Sign Up Form
Login Form Signup Form Checkout Form Contact Form Social Login Form Register Form Form with Icons Newsletter Stacked Form Responsive Form Popup Form Inline Form Clear Input Field Hide Number Arrows Copy Text to Clipboard Animated Search Search Button Fullscreen Search Input Field in Navbar Login Form in Navbar Custom Checkbox/Radio Custom Select Toggle Switch Check Checkbox Detect Caps Lock Trigger Button on Enter Password Validation Toggle Password Visibility Multiple Step Form Autocomplete Turn off autocomplete Turn off spellcheck File Upload Button Empty Input Validation · Filter List Filt
🌐
Mobiscroll
demo.mobiscroll.com › javascript › popup
Javascript Popup Examples | Mobiscroll
3 weeks ago - Pop-over examples with customizable content, button configuration and behavior. For vanilla JS to use everywhere. Last update: Feb 24, 2026
🌐
WisePops
wisepops.com › blog › popup-forms
Popup Forms: How to Create Easily [+Examples]
Unlike many popup forms we see, this one appears in the right bottom corner of the screen. Once again, the lightbox effect is used to focus our attention on the message. This time, the text is even shorter, containing only the call to action with the benefits of signing up.
🌐
Elfsight
elfsight.com › blog › how-to-make-a-popup-in-html
How to Make a Popup in HTML: Two Simple Solutions
December 3, 2025 - The simplest approach to create an HTML notification popup is to use the Elfsight’s widget. This versatile solution works seamlessly with nearly all website builders and can be added to your site in just a few minutes. Here’s how you can effortlessly add a popup to your website using this widget: Launch the popup editor and choose a pre-designed template or create your own custom popup. Personalize the settings and design: add and remove elements, update colors, and adjust the layout to match your site’s branding.
🌐
Google Groups
groups.google.com › g › tiddlywiki › c › dRh5z2pgYFA
How to Create a Popup Form
June 13, 2023 - It will just show the HTML form with some CSS formatting and that's it. Styles in TW are defined using a tiddler named eg: `my-form-styles ` tagged: ` $:/tag/Stylesheet` PopUps can be defined using the reveal-widget using the type: popup
🌐
Tailwind CSS
tailwindcss.com › plus › ui-blocks › application-ui › overlays › modal-dialogs
Tailwind CSS Modal Dialogs - Official Tailwind UI Components
Use these Tailwind CSS modal dialog components to create pop-up boxes for things like alerts, notifications, or confirmation prompts.
🌐
MDN Web Docs
developer.mozilla.org › en-US › docs › Web › HTML › Reference › Elements › iframe
<iframe>: The Inline Frame element - HTML | MDN
January 21, 2026 - Allows popups (created, for example, by Window.open() or target="_blank"). If this keyword is not used, such functionality will silently fail. ... Allows a sandboxed document to open a new browsing context without forcing the sandboxing flags upon it. This will allow, for example, a third-party ...
🌐
W3Schools
w3schools.com › js › js_popup.asp
W3Schools.com
JS Examples JS HTML DOM JS HTML Input JS HTML Objects JS HTML Events JS Browser JS Editor JS Exercises JS Quiz JS Website JS Syllabus JS Study Plan JS Interview Prep JS Bootcamp JS Certificate JS Reference ... An alert box is often used if you want to make sure information comes through to the user. When an alert box pops up, the user will have to click "OK" to proceed.
🌐
Bootstrap
getbootstrap.com › docs › 5.0 › components › modal
Modal · Bootstrap v5.0
Use Bootstrap’s JavaScript modal plugin to add dialogs to your site for lightboxes, user notifications, or completely custom content.
🌐
Elfsight
elfsight.com › online-form-builder › templates › html-popup-forms
HTML Popup Forms widget - Create Popup Forms templates for HTML
June 25, 2024 - Create a form to allow user registration in pop-ups using the template for website. ... Create your form with Elfsight AI by describing your requirements in plain language, or build your own form using our form builder. ... If you’re on the hunt for a highly responsive and flexible form to boost engagement rate and get more potential clients to your HTML, then the Popup Forms widget from Elfsight is the best choice to set your brand apart.